Season 1
S01:E01 - A Friend in Need
The Jeffersons' new affluence creates marital mayhem between Louise and George, especially when George insists Louise hire a maid to take care of their new high-rise apartment.
S01:E02 - Louise Feels Useless
Living the life of the idle rich is driving Louise right up the walls, but her solution to the problem is creating an even greater problem.
S01:E03 - George's Family Tree
A piece of primitive art given to the Jeffersons by the Willises sparks an inter-family battle about the importance of ancestors.
S01:E04 - Lionel, the Playboy
Louise is extremely upset over Lionel's new "playboy" attitude; George, on the other hand, loves the idea of his son rubbing elbows with the rich.
S01:E05 - Mr. Piano Man
Dedicated to his new philosophy of "not making waves," George wants nothing to do with a tenant protest meeting, until he learns his banker H.L. Whittendale is expected to attend.
S01:E06 - George's Skeleton
George sees his life going down the drain when "Monk" Davis appears from out of his past and threatens to rattle a skeleton in his closet unless George coughs up same cash.
S01:E07 - Lionel Cries Uncle
A cold reception from George and Lionel greets a visit from Louise's Uncle Ward because the Jefferson men feel a more appropriate name for him is "Uncle Tom."
S01:E08 - Mother Jefferson's Boyfriend
Mother Jefferson finds romance and is talking about heading for the altar and Florida. Louise is in ecstasy and George is in agony.
S01:E09 - Meet the Press
Convinced publicity will mean a boom to his business, George tricks a newspaper reporter into coming to his home for an interview.
S01:E10 - Rich Man's Disease
George doesn't know whether to be pleased or dismayed when he gets the "rich man's disease." Louise faces the tough task of keeping George away from anything that aggravates him.
S01:E11 - Former Neighbors
George discovers that Louise has invited some old friends from Harlem to dinner at the same time that he has invited a high society businessman.
S01:E12 - Like Father, Like Son
When Lionel comes on like his father, sparks start flying between him and Jenny. George makes matters worse by touching off fireworks between Jenny's parents, Tom and Helen.
S01:E13 - Jenny's Low
Jenny gives her brother an ice-cold reception when he suddenly appears after a two-year absence.
